Kentish Town Road bridge

Erection date: 1993

Inscription

This bridge was rebuilt by the London Borough of Camden in 1993 and replaces a previous bridge built in 1927.
Engineers: Municipal Engineering Group, in association with the Conservation and Design Group, Environment Department London Borough of Camden.
David Pike - Director, Environment Department
Dugald Gonsal - Chief Engineer

Contractors: Trafalgar House Construction (Regions) Limited
